Web24 de fev. de 2024 · To calculate a guitar’s scale length, measure between the inside edge of the nut and the center of the 12th fret and then double the number. Why Measure … Web14 de abr. de 2024 · String gauge is the thickness/diameter of a guitar string. It’s measured in 1/1000th of an inch. For example, a 10-gauge string is 0.010 inches. Guitar string packs are usually referred to by their thinnest string, e.g. 10s. How do I know if the action on my guitar is too high?

Web9 de mar. de 2024 · In the simplest terms, scale length refers to the length of the active/vibrating portion of the open string, between the nut and saddle. Among acoustic guitars, the most common scales are clustered around 25.4–25.5 inches and 24.75 inches. However, to determine the scale of a guitar, you can’t just measure from nut to saddle, …
Web20 de out. de 2024 · Electric guitar strings are made from metal – typically steel or nickel – with the top three strings plain steel and the bottom three featuring a steel core with a metal wrap, often nickel as it has a bright tone and, ... String gauges are measured in 1/1000s of an inch and correspond to the diameter of a string.
